Muramasa: The Demon Blade Debuts on Playstation Vita With New Trailer

Hack, slash and rapid dash through the upcoming port.

Posted By | On 12th, Jan. 2013

Depending on who you ask, Muramasa: The Demon Blade was either ridiculously awesome, ridiculously difficult or just plain ridiculous. The difficulty curve put it somewhere in the realm of Ninja Gaiden sadists, and some boss fights had you annihilating Kraken. Then again, with such gorgeous art design, how could one resist the side scrolling slasher?

Initially released for the Wii, Marvelous AQL has released a new trailer for Muramasa, promoting its upcoming release to PS Vita on March 28th. The trailer is of course full of bloody moments and much carnage, but hey, that’s just Christmas come early, right?

Muramasa: The Demon Blade initially centered on two protagonists – Kisuke, the amnesiac fugitive, and Momohime, a princess possessed by an evil spirit – but the Vita version boasts four new characters, with four new short scenarios to made available as DLC. Not a bad way to expand on earlier experiences, but will it be enough to trigger gamers’ interest for the niche actioner?
